From multi-generational households to pets, the need for living space has increased in the last decade. According to Generations United, one in four Americans, or 26% of the population, live in a multi-generational household. This number has grown dramatically over the last decade – almost quadrupling between the organization's 2011 and 2021 surveys. A multi-generational household, by definition, includes at least three generations. This could be a combination of grandparents, aunts and uncles, parents, children, etc. With a variety of individuals living under one roof, space is at a premium. The number one reason sellers sold during the pandemic was to gain additional space, according to the National Association of Realtors. The pandemic served as one impetus for individuals to move into multi-generational households. By moving in together, families could take care of aging loved ones, pool their money and save on costs, and provide grown children who moved back home with more space.

One fo them that  Convertible Space is King Speaking of multi-purpose rooms, the desire to do more things at home doesn’t appear to be going away anytime soon. Extra rooms that you can use in a variety of ways hold a high value to buyers. The more uses you can find for a room the more value it maintains. Look for rooms that can be used for multiple purposes, including:     Home office     Game room     Bedrooms     Home gym     Craft room If you’re selling, stage rooms in your house to show how they can be repurposed and reimagined. You can also keep these types of spaces in mind when prioritizing your home remodeling projects.
